草庐IT

flutter_blue_plus

全部标签

【window10】Dart+Android Studio+Flutter安装及运行

安装DartSDK安装AndroidStudio安装Flutter在AndroidStudio中创建并运行Flutter项目安装前,请配置好你的jdk环境,准备好你的梯子~安装DartSDK浅浅了解一下Dart:Dart诞生于2011年,是由谷歌开发的一种强类型、跨平台的客户端开发语言。Dart是一种简洁、清晰、基于类的面向对象的语言,具有专门为客户端优化、高生产力、快速高效、可移植(兼容ARM/x86)、易学的OO编程风格和原生支持响应式编程(Stream&Future)等优秀特性。它是基于JavaScript的,但是结构比JavaScript多。DartSDK官网:DartSDK官网安装步

【Flutter】Flutter 如何使用 flutter_swiper

文章目录一、前言二、flutter_swiper的概念三、Flutter中的flutter_swiper1.使用的库2.方法介绍四、代码示例1.简单示例2.完整示例五、总结一、前言在移动应用开发中,轮播图是一种常见的UI元素,它可以用来展示一系列的图片或者内容。在Flutter中,我们可以使用flutter_swiper这个库来创建轮播图。那么在Flutter这个强大的移动应用开发框架中,我们如何使用flutter_swiper呢?如果你想深入学习Flutter,掌握更多的技巧和最佳实践,我有一个好消息要告诉你:我们有一个全面的Flutter专栏->FlutterDeveloper101入门小

不好意思,Mybatis Plus 该换了!

来源:juejin.cn/post/6886019929519177735使用fluentmybatis可以不用写具体的xml文件,通过javaapi可以构造出比较复杂的业务sql语句,做到代码逻辑和sql逻辑的合一。不再需要在Dao中组装查询或更新操作,在xml或mapper中再组装参数。那对比原生Mybatis,MybatisPlus或者其他框架,FluentMybatis提供了哪些便利呢?Part1仓库地址详细的API及用法,可参考官方仓库https://gitee.com/fluent-mybatis/fluent-mybatisPart2需求场景设置我们通过一个比较典型的业务需求来具

给APK签名—两种方式(flutter android 安装包)

前提:给未签名的apk签名,可以先检查下apk有没有签名通过命令行查看:打开终端或命令行界面,导入包含APK文件的目录,并执行以下命令:keytool-printcert-jarfileyour_app.apk将your_app.apk替换为要检查的APK文件名。执行命令后,你将看到与APK文件关联的签名信息。注意:上述命令基于JavaDevelopmentKit(JDK)中的keytool工具,因此请确保你的系统上已安装JDK,并且keytool命令可以在命令行中使用。方式一、手动签名1. 生成密钥文件,选个文件目录,cmd命令行输入以下命令keytool-genkey-v-keystore

flutter开发实战-RawKeyboardListener监听键盘事件及keycode。

flutter开发实战-RawKeyboardListener监听键盘事件及keycode。最近开发过程中遇到外设备的按钮点击触发相应的操作,需要监听对应的keycode来开启游戏或者相关操作。这里用到了RawKeyboardListener一、RawKeyboardListener是什么?RawKeyboardListener是一个Widget,可以用来监听键盘的原始输入事件。RawKeyboardListener属性focusNode:FocusNode(),autofocus:是否自动焦点,onKey:监听回调方法,可以监听按下RawKeyDownEvent,松开RawKeyUpEven

零基础尝试mybatis-plus读写分离

 看了好几篇博友写的文章,关于spring-boot整合mybatis-plus实现读写分离,不过都是缺这少那的,跑不起来,所以自己实操了一次,做个记录 实现方式为使用Aop切面1、增加数据库枚举类/***数据库类型*/publicenumDBTypeEnum{/***主节点*/MASTER,/***从*/SLAVE}2、配置数据源/***多数据源配置*/@AutoConfigureBefore(DruidDataSourceAutoConfigure.class)@Configuration@ConfigurationProperties(prefix="spring.datasource.

Flutter/Dart第11天:Dart函数方法详解

Dart官方文档:https://dart.dev/language/functions重要说明:本博客基于Dart官网文档,但并不是简单的对官网进行翻译,在覆盖核心功能情况下,我会根据个人研发经验,加入自己的一些扩展问题和场景验证。Dart语言是纯面向对象的编程语言,就是是函数也是对象,它的类型就是Function类(https://api.dart.dev/stable/3.1.3/dart-core/Function-class.html)。如下代码样例,函数的不同实现。如果函数实现仅仅只有1个表达式,那么函数可以使用箭头语法:=>returnexpression;//函数实现booli

flutter开发实战-实现推送功能Push Notification

flutter开发实战-实现推送功能PushNotification推送服务现在可以说是所有App的标配了,最近在Flutter工程项目上实现推送功能。flutter上实现推送功能需要依赖原生的功能,需要插件实现,这里使用的是极光推送的服务。一、效果图效果图如下二、代码实现在使用极光推送功能时,需要使用的是极光提供的flutter推送插件jpush_flutter2.1、引入jpush_flutter在工程的pubspec.yaml文件中引入库#集成极光推送pub集成jpush_flutter:^2.4.2flutter_app_badger:^1.5.02.2、配置配置Android:在/a

Flutter学习四:Flutter开发基础(三)路由管理

目录0引言1 路由管理 1.1 MaterialPageRoute1.2 Navigator 1.2.1Futurepush(BuildContextcontext,Routeroute)1.2.2 boolpop(BuildContextcontext,[result])1.2.3  FuturepushNamed(BuildContextcontext,StringrouteName,{Objectarguments})1.3非命名路由传值1.4 命名路由 1.4.1 路由表1.4.2 注册路由表1.4.3 通过路由名打开新路由页1.4.4 命名路由参数传递1.4.5适配非命名路由传值 1

【Vue】利用vue.js、vuex和vue router组件、element ui plus组件来创建基于知识图谱的智能问答系统的前端部分

Vue.js是一个流行的JavaScript框架,用于构建用户界面。它基于MVVM模式,可以轻松地创建组件化应用程序。Vuex是Vue.js的官方状态管理库,用于管理Vue.js应用程序中的数据流。它提供了一种集中式的方式来管理应用程序中的所有组件的状态,并且它可以让你轻松地实现可预测的状态变化。VueRouter是Vue.js的官方路由管理器,用于实现基于Vue.js的单页面应用程序。它允许你根据URL路径和参数来切换组件,从而创建一个流畅的用户体验。ElementUIPlus是一个基于ElementUI的Vue.js组件库,提供了一些高质量的UI组件,使您可以快速构建现代Web应用程序。为